I've been getting the HDD not found error with an occasional failed to unmask IDE thrown in.

I've already replaced the HDD cable, and the player was in for service once and had the IDE header resoldered. (Thanks David)

This is a 60GB unit with two HDD's, any way to tell which drive is the problem from the boot log which I've posted below?

FWIW, I also tried disconnecting each of the drives as well as swapping their positions, this made no difference. This problem started out intermittently usually first thing in the morning when things were a little cool and has progressed to its present state where more times than not the player won't boot. Deifinitely temperature related though.

And yes, my player has the dreaded Fujitsu drives :-(

Since it's the root device, it's the master drive. (You can also tell this from the 03:05, which is the device number, which indicates the fifth partition on the first drive on the first IDE controller.)
